No bake cheesecake with toffee apple

Prep Time: 30Mins

Cook Time: 25Mins

Total Time: 4Hr(s)55Mins

Serves: 12

Ingredients

210g Digestive biscuits

90g Koko Spread

425g

300g Coconut cream

220g Icing sugar

1 Lemon zest (finely grated)

1g Vanilla seeds/essence

1 Granny smith apples

75g Demerara sugar

100g Water

Pinch sea salt

30g Koko Spread

30g Koko Plain Yogrt!

Method

1. Break up digestives with a rolling pin and melt Koko Spread.
2. Mix together the digestives and Koko Spread and press into the bottom of a loose bottom tin then refrigerate.
3. Combine Koko Cream Cheese and coconut cream in a bowl and whip with an electric whisk and incorporate icing sugar bit by bit. Finally add the vanilla and lemon zest.
4. Spread the cheese mixture over the biscuit base with a pallet knife and leave in the fridge to set up for 4 hours.
5. Peel apples and roughly chop into small cubes.
6. Slowly heat demerara sugar in saucepan until it caramelizes slightly, then quickly add water, salt and apples. Place a lid on top of saucepan and allow to cook slowly for 10 minutes, stirring occasionally.
7. When apples are soft, remove the lid and add Koko Spread and Koko Plain Yogurt, bring to the boil and thicken slightly, then place in a tub to be served later either hot or cold.
